2015-07-03 63 views
0

我已經寫了一個程序,它在地圖上繪製多邊形並返回多邊形的點,然後需要將它放入數據庫。我使用Talend的免費版本,你會發現我的問題是多邊形,你可以有多少點,你可以點擊,你需要定義一個模式。 我需要一種方法來輸入儘可能多的點,就像我在我的數據庫中的子表中一樣。我已閱讀關於動態模式,但它沒有真正回答我的問題。在此先感謝大家的幫助。Talend變化的輸入列

+0

您可以使用模式鍵值,可以請您提供更詳細的描述嗎? – 54l3d

+0

我在java中編寫了一個腳本,把所有的觀點都放在一列中,我的問題是我不確定我會有多少列,如果我有400點的形狀,我會有對於那條奇異線來說,有400多列,下一行可能有一個三角形作爲它的形狀,並且將有3個極少數列的點。 –

+0

這是任何SQL數據庫的問題,它有一個可以被尊重的模式,爲什麼不使用像MongoDB這樣的無模式數據庫呢? – 54l3d

回答

0

你可以有付費版本動態模式我知道

See here

0

有沒有像在Talend Open Studio的動態模式毫無特色。 但是,許可的Talend Data結構具有用於動態模式的選項。

下面是在不知道模式的情況下閱讀csv文件的截圖,我們可以對數據庫執行相同操作。 以下是 的示例dynamic schema